Eminem Names Favorite Rappers, Explains “Rap God” Lyrics Off MMLP2 in Interview with Shade 45’s Sway

Eminem SiriusXM Town Hall Interview on Shade 45 with DJ Sway

In a 1-hour interview at SiriusXM Town Hall, Shady Records rapper Eminem somewhat lists his favorite rappers of all-time and gives a response to his controversial “Rap God” lyrics in the rare Q&A session moderated by Shade 45’s Sway in the Morning host ‘DJ Sway’ Calloway.

In Eminem’s interview, the rapper was asked about his “Rap God” lyrics and the process behind writing the song which Eminem claims that he really didn’t have any “deep” story behind writing his rhymes and he simply goes in to do his best anytime he raps.

“I kind of stopped counting bars,” Em says in regards when he was writing his new song “Rap God” which is over six minutes long and comes off Eminem’s eighth studio album, The Marshall Mathers LP 2 (MMLP2).

Eminem says he just basically freestyled the rap and just kept on rapping until he figured he was done saying what he wanted to say.

When Eminem was asked about his favorite rappers of all time he didn’t really have a list in any order but did name-drop LL Cool J, Run DMC, Big Daddy Kane and Beastie Boys.

In his actual “Rap God” lyrics, Eminem has some obvious influence from Rakim, 2Pac and N.W.A.

“I’m a product of Rakim, Lakim Shabazz, 2Pac N–W.A, Cube, Hey Doc, Ren Yella, Eazy”

The hour long interview had been leaked online this week but has since been removed and now only excerpts of the interview are available while the full length one-hour long interview can only be accessed on Sirius XM.
